One of the best non-southern comedians of all time
Louisiana Redneck | Baton Rouge, LA | 08/29/2006
(5 out of 5 stars)

"That's right! Tim Allen is truely one of the BEST. This DVD includes his 2 classic Showtime masterpieces, Men Are Pigs and Rewires America. In which you'll hear the original routines from the Tool Man that inspired Home Improvement. Also included on this disc is a very informative interview with Tim Allen and a never released 5 minute short film, Docu-comic. If you're a fan if Tim Allen, or just stand up comedy, this DVD is for you."
Better Than I Remember
J. Mckinney | Birmingham, MI | 07/06/2006
(5 out of 5 stars)

"I was in the audience at The Power Center in Ann Arbor when "Rewires America" was filmed. We laughed from start to finish and later bought the show on vhs. When I read about this edition, I couldn't wait to get it. "Rewires America" is even funnier than I remember. "Men Are Pigs" and the docu-comic are hilarious as well. Pure early Tim Allen. Highly recommend!"
